...but we can't expect to grasp it. [/ QUOTE ] You can give this kind of "worship" a rest. It isn't very difficult to grasp his play. The only call which seemed particularly bad was the one early in the show with Q9o after the small stack pushed all-in. The problem with the call wasn't the Small Stack but that Negraneau was also in the hand. Then again, he can often expect the post-flop action to go check-check, check-check, check-check even if Negraneau makes a hand since the #1 priority is to have somebody knock out the Small Stack. Maybe somebody can remind me of another questionable call. |
